SUBJECT:

Contract Award: Jones Maltsberger Road / Burning Trail Intersection (2017 Bond Project)


SUMMARY:

An ordinance accepting the lowest responsive bid and awarding a construction contract to E-Z Bel Construction, LLC in the amount of $896,608.67 of which $20,330.00 will be reimbursed by San Antonio Water System (SAWS) and $2,600.00 will be reimbursed by CPS Energy for the Jones Maltsberger Road / Burning Trail Intersection project, a 2017 Bond funded project, located in Council District 9.

BACKGROUND INFORMATION:

On May 6, 2017, voters approved the 2017 Bond Program which authorized $1,600,000.00 for street intersection improvements for the Jones Maltsberger Road / Burning Trail Intersection project located in Council District 9.

This project will provide for the reconfiguration of the Jones Maltsberger Road and Burning Trail intersection providing left turn lanes and traffic signal improvements to include the installation of new traffic signals as well as new curbs and sidewalks.
Procurement of Services
This project was advertised on September 25, 2019 for construction bids in the San Antonio Hart Beat, on the City's website, on the Texas Electronic State Business Daily, on TVSA, through electronic bidding site CivCast and through the TCI Small Business Office. Bids were opened on Tuesday October 29, 2019 and two bids were received. Of these, E-Z Bel Construction, LLC submitted the lowest responsive bid. A matrix of the bid outcome is included herein.
